Given fractions are 5802/150,2318/854
To find the GCF of fractions, we have to find the GCF of numerator numbers and LCM of denominator numbers. Its formula is given by
GCF of Fraction = Greatest Common Factor of Numerator/Least Common Multiple of Denominators
In the fractions 5802/150,2318/854, numerators are 5802,2318
Denominators are 150,854
The GCF of 5802,2318 is 2 .
LCM of 150,854 is 64050.
The greatest common factor of 5802/150,2318/854 = [GCF of 5802,2318]/[LCM of 150,854]= 2/64050
Therefore, the GCF of 5802/150,2318/854 is 2/64050.

2. What is the GCF of a fraction?
The GCF of a fraction is defined as the greatest fraction that divides exactly into 2 or more fractions.
3. How to find GCF in Fractions?
Answer: GCF of fractions can be found using the simple formula GCF of Fractions = GCF of Numerators/LCM of Denominators.
